The opportunity
As UAL responds to a changing world, we have launched a new 10-year strategy. We are investing in our people and setting challenging goals. With this comes career defining opportunities for HR professionals to deliver the multiple programmes of work ahead of us, that will enable UAL to meet the needs and expectations of our staff and students and deliver social purpose through creativity.
We now have an opportunity for a HR Consultant to help deliver the people strategies at UAL. The HR Consultant provides professional HR advice and expertise to client groups across the University. You will be joining a diverse and friendly team where HR Consultants and HR Business Partners work seamlessly to support their client groups through strategic change programmes, employee relations case work and provide HR expertise and advice to a range of stakeholders.
About you
A key part of this role is to provide advice, coaching, and guidance interventions to individuals and help resolve complex issues including employee relations casework and people related problems across the University. Our ideal candidate will be CIPD-qualified to graduate level or equivalent, or working towards this, experienced in a unionised environment, dealing with employee relations casework and change. You will be an excellent and influential communicator, solution/outcome focused and with a proven track record of successful customer service, task management, teamwork and problem-solving skills.
We are UAL
University of the Arts London (UAL) generates and inspires the creativity the world needs for a better future. Since 1842, our colleges have been defining creative education. With curiosity, imagination and intent we make work which creates lasting change for people and our planet. London is core to who we are, a place where we meet and share ideas with people from different backgrounds and cultures.
Our creative network influences learning, culture, industry and society on a global scale. Our academics and practitioners deliver creative education and inspire new ways of thinking through research and innovation. We work with students at every level from pre-degree and short courses to postgraduate and online learning, enabling them to build the careers they want. Together, we are a community of makers, thinkers, pioneers and storytellers redesigning the future.
Our culture
We are a global University, welcoming over 22,000 students and 6,000 staff from 130 countries. We aim to be a university where people can be themselves and feel supported to reach their full potential. That’s why we are proud to be members of the Race Equality Charter (REC) and Business Disability Forum, are a Disability Confident Scheme Committed and Living Wage employer and maintain our status as a Stonewall Diversity Champion.
